N.H. Code Admin. R. Fis 603.03
Salmon

- (a) The taking of any species of sea-run salmon, which spends part of its life cycle in fresh, brackish, or salt water under the jurisdiction of the state, shall be permitted. Such taking shall be done only by angling, as described in RSA 207:1, I, and only by anglers licensed under RSA 214:1.
- (b) Any salmon taken in coastal and estuarine waters shall be immediately released back into the waters from which it was taken.
- (c) Snagging or foul-hooking of salmon shall be prohibited, and any salmon foul-hooked or snagged shall be immediately released unharmed.
